We all need to make some money during the college years, because, well lets face it, there’s a reason the saying is a broke college student. There are several different ways to go about finding a job within a reasonable distance from the school. My first suggestion would be to visit your on-campus career services center. This is the point of contact that many outside organizations and community members turn to when they are looking for someone to fulfill their needs. Other suggestions would be to look at summer camp offers if you are wanting a more seasonal job. But, back to career services...for example, in the fall of 2017, this is where I went in order to find accessible jobs and see what the application requirements would be. From there, I have been working as a tutor/babysitter for the past two years for the same lady, who only lives about fifteen minutes from campus. The job is not very time consuming and is only three to four afternoons a week for about three hours a day. Through this job, it has given me easier access to the grocery stores and such that are in her area that are not found around campus, such as Aldi. Each day brings a new experience from helping with homework to shopping adventures every so often. Other jobs for different businesses are also located through career services, or you could always become a Lyft or Uber driver. There are also job opportunities on campus through work study and if you meet all of the qualifications necessary according to your FASFA. Having a job while you are in college, I believe, gives a better sense of time management and responsibility because not only are you having to look out for your classes, homework and social life, but you are taking on more of the adultiness that will come around soon enough. This is not to say that if you are a college student and do not have a job that you are not responsible or know how to manage your time. Each person has different circumstances that influence whether or not a job will be involved during your college career.
